A large-scale monitoring and measurement campaign for web services-based applications

被引:6
|
作者
Ben Halima, Riadh [1 ]
Fki, Emna [1 ]
Drira, Khalil [2 ,3 ]
Jmaiel, Mohamed [1 ]
机构
[1] Univ Sfax, Natl Sch Engineers, Sfax, Tunisia
[2] CNRS, LAAS, F-31077 Toulouse, France
[3] Univ Toulouse, UPS, INSA, INP,ISAE,LAAS, F-31077 Toulouse, France
来源
关键词
web services; QoS; monitoring; performance measurement;
D O I
10.1002/cpe.1576
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
Web Services (WS) can be considered as the most influent enabling technology for the next generation of web applications. WS-based application providers will face challenging features related to nonfunctional properties in general and to performance and QoS in particular. Moreover, WS-based developers have to provide solutions to extend such applications with self-healing (SH) mechanisms as required for autonomic computing to face the complexity of interactions and to improve availability. Such solutions should be applicable when the components implementing SH mechanisms are deployed on both or only one platform on the WS providers and requesters sides depending on the deployment constraints. Associating application-specific performance requirements and monitoring-specific constraints will lead to complex configurations where fine tuning is needed to provide SH solutions. To contribute to enhancing the design and the assessment of such solutions for WS technology, we designed and implemented a monitoring and measurement framework, which is part of a larger Self-Healing Architectures (SHA) developed during the European WS-DIAMOND project. We implemented the Conference Management System (CMS), a real WS-based complex application. We achieved a large-scale experimentation campaign by deploying CMS on top of SHA on the French grid Grid5000. We experienced the problem as if we were a service provider who has to tune reconfiguration strategies. Our results are available on the web in a structured database for external use by the WS community. Copyright (C) 2010 John Wiley & Sons, Ltd.
引用
收藏
页码:1207 / 1222
页数:16
相关论文
共 50 条
  • [31] WEDS: a Web services-based environment for distributed simulation
    Coveney, PV
    Vicary, J
    Chin, J
    Harvey, M
    PHILOSOPHICAL TRANSACTIONS OF THE ROYAL SOCIETY A-MATHEMATICAL PHYSICAL AND ENGINEERING SCIENCES, 2005, 363 (1833): : 1807 - 1816
  • [32] A Performance Improvement to the Web Services-based RFID Middleware
    Liu, Hongying
    Li, Junhuai
    Zhang, Jing
    Bai, XinCheng
    2008 INTERNATIONAL CONFERENCE ON ADVANCED COMPUTER THEORY AND ENGINEERING, 2008, : 657 - 661
  • [33] A Web Services-Based Distributed Information Retrieval Model
    Meng, Jian
    Yan, Zhao
    Li, Ji
    2008 4TH INTERNATIONAL CONFERENCE ON WIRELESS COMMUNICATIONS, NETWORKING AND MOBILE COMPUTING, VOLS 1-31, 2008, : 12306 - 12309
  • [34] On demand web services-based business process composition
    Zhang, LJ
    Li, B
    Chao, T
    Chang, H
    2003 IEEE INTERNATIONAL CONFERENCE ON SYSTEMS, MAN AND CYBERNETICS, VOLS 1-5, CONFERENCE PROCEEDINGS, 2003, : 4057 - 4064
  • [35] Attack Tolerance for Services-Based Applications in the Cloud
    Ouffoue, Georges
    Zaidi, Fatiha
    Cavalli, Ana R.
    TESTING SOFTWARE AND SYSTEMS (ICTSS 2019), 2019, 11812 : 242 - 258
  • [36] Web services-based collaborative system for distributed engineering
    Pawlak, A.
    Fras, P.
    Penkala, P.
    PERVASIVE COLLABORATIVE NETWORKS, 2008, 283 : 463 - 472
  • [37] Continuous Performance Monitoring for Large-Scale Parallel Applications
    Dooley, Isaac
    Lee, Chee Wai
    Kale, Laxmikant V.
    16TH INTERNATIONAL CONFERENCE ON HIGH PERFORMANCE COMPUTING (HIPC), PROCEEDINGS, 2009, : 445 - 452
  • [38] Web services-based integration of intelligent transportation systems
    Zhou, Yonghua
    Lu, Huapu
    Jisuanji Gongcheng/Computer Engineering, 2006, 32 (08): : 244 - 246
  • [39] Hierarchical filtering-based monitoring system for large-scale distributed applications
    Al-Shaer, E
    Abdel-Wahab, H
    Maly, K
    INTERNATIONAL SOCIETY FOR COMPUTERS AND THEIR APPLICATIONS 10TH INTERNATIONAL CONFERENCE ON PARALLEL AND DISTRIBUTED COMPUTING SYSTEMS, 1997, : 422 - 427
  • [40] A Large-Scale Measurement and Optimization of Mobile Live Streaming Services
    Li, Zhenyu
    Li, Jinyang
    Wu, Qinghua
    Tyson, Gareth
    Xie, Gaogang
    IEEE TRANSACTIONS ON MOBILE COMPUTING, 2023, 22 (12) : 7294 - 7309